FCCPC Seals Ikeja Electric Office Over Persistent Consumer Rights Violations.

The Federal Competition and Consumer Protection Commission (FCCPC) has sealed an Ikeja Electric office following repeated violations of consumer rights and failure to comply with regulatory directives.....KINDLY READ THE FULL STORY HERE▶

The enforcement operation, conducted on Thursday, was led by Engr. Idayat Olorungbebe, representing the Commission’s Director of Surveillance and Investigation, Mrs. Bola Adeyinka.

Olorungbebe explained that the action was prompted by Ikeja Electric’s refusal to implement a binding resolution issued by the Nigerian Electricity Regulatory Commission (NERC). The resolution required the company to split a Maximum Demand (MD) account into 20 individual non-MD accounts—one for each of 19 residential units and one for the service connection—and to properly meter and connect each unit.

Despite multiple meetings, formal correspondences, and a Compliance Notice issued by the FCCPC in October 2025 with a seven-day ultimatum, Ikeja Electric allegedly failed to act. The complainant has reportedly been without power for over two and a half years, despite meeting all financial and procedural obligations, leaving the 19 residential units uninhabitable.

Citing its authority under Sections 17, 18, 124, 150, and 155 of the Federal Competition and Consumer Protection Act (FCCPA) 2018, the FCCPC said the sealing was necessary after all avenues for voluntary compliance were exhausted.

Olorungbebe emphasized that the action was carefully measured, with the control room deliberately exempted to avoid disruption of electricity supply to other customers. “The seal will remain until the company fully complies with the directives of both NERC and the FCCPC and submits verifiable evidence of compliance,” she stated.

Wike Warns: Illegal Structures on Embassy Land Will Be Demolished.

The Minister of the Federal Capital Territory, Nyesom Wike, has condemned the construction of buildings on land allocated to foreign embassies in Katampe Extension, Abuja, describing them as illegal.....KINDLY READ THE FULL STORY HERE▶

Speaking on Friday during a tour of ongoing infrastructure projects across the FCT, Wike said the unauthorized structures would be demolished.

On the illegal constructions, Wike explained that the plots were originally allocated on March 18, 2008, to various diplomatic missions for residential use. However, an illegal developer seized the land and began construction without approval from the Federal Capital Development Authority (FCDA).

“This land was allocated to various embassies in 2008. Someone just took over and started developing it without FCDA approval. We cannot allow this kind of land invasion to continue,” he said.

The affected diplomatic missions include Thailand, Bulgaria, Syria, Somalia, Serbia and Montenegro, Japan, Austria, Switzerland, Senegal, and the Palestine Liberation Organisation. Part of the land had also been reserved for a 132/133KV power station for the Power Holding Company of Nigeria.

Wike stated that the FCTA has directed the Department of Development Control to demolish all illegal structures and restore the land to its original purpose. “I have instructed that every building on this land be brought down,” he said, adding that the embassies would be formally notified to take possession of their plots.

The minister also revealed that the suspected developer had been arrested and would face prosecution. “The man has been arrested, and the police are investigating. He will be charged in court soon,” Wike said.
